The Reality of Medical Licensing
A medical license is more than simply a paper; it is a legal authorization issued by a government authority-- generally a state or nationwide medical board-- that permits a doctor to practice medication lawfully. The primary purpose of this licensure is to safeguard the public health by ensuring that every practicing medical professional has satisfied a strenuous set of standards relating to education, training, and ethical conduct.
The concept that a person can simply "purchase" a license without the requisite years of medical school and residency is an unsafe fallacy. Any website or entity providing a "authorized medical license" in exchange for a flat fee without requiring proof of medical education is running a rip-off.
The Standard Path to Licensure
To comprehend why "purchasing" a license is impossible in a legal sense, one must look at the conventional course required by legitimate medical boards:

The medical neighborhood and law enforcement companies have no tolerance for credential scams. Individuals who attempt to acquire or use a deceptive medical license face catastrophic consequences.
1. Legal and Criminal Prosecution
Practicing medication without a legitimate, state-issued license is a felony in most jurisdictions. If an individual is caught using a purchased license, they can deal with charges of scams, forgery, and identity theft. These crimes often carry significant jail sentences and permanent rap sheets.
2. Patient Safety Risks
The licensing process exists to make sure that a medical professional understands how to detect and deal with clients safely. Someone bypasses this process does not have the essential skills, which can result in medical malpractice, injury, or the death of a patient. In such cases, the individual might be charged with murder or third-degree murder.
3. Financial Ruin and Identity Theft
Websites that claim to offer medical licenses are typically fronts for identity theft. These websites request sensitive details, including Social Security numbers, passports, and banking details. Instead of receiving a license, the "purchaser" frequently winds up with a drained checking account and a jeopardized identity.
4. Immediate Career Termination
Hospitals and clinics utilize the National Practitioner Data Bank (NPDB) and other primary source confirmation tools. A deceptive license will be flagged practically instantly during the credentialing process, resulting in instant shooting and a long-term blacklisting from the health care industry.
Legitimate Online Resources for Medical Professionals
While "purchasing" a license is a crime, "using" for a license online is the market standard. State boards have streamlined their systems to make the process more efficient.
Authorities Organizations for Online LicensingFederation of State Medical Boards (FSMB): The central body for medical boards in the United States. They use the Federation Credentials Verification Service (FCVS), which allows doctors to store and send their verified qualifications to numerous state boards digitally.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C): A contract amongst taking part U.S. states to streamline the licensing procedure for doctors who want to practice in several states. No. There is no legal path to getting a medical license without graduating from an accredited medical school and finishing the needed residency and examinations.
Exist any "fast-track" services for medical licenses?
Yes, but only through main programs like the Interstate Medical Licensure Compact (IMLC). The IMLC allows physicians who currently hold a license in one "state of primary license" to get licenses in other member states more rapidly.
What should I do if a website uses me a medical license for a charge?
You should prevent these sites totally. They are deceitful operations. You can report such websites to the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) or the Federation of State Medical Boards (FSMB).
For how long does it take to get a license through the main online procedure?
The timeframe varies by state but normally takes between 60 days and six months. Aspects that affect the timeline consist of the speed of primary source confirmation and the frequency of board meetings.
Can I confirm if someone's medical license is genuine online?
Yes. The majority of state medical boards use a "License Lookup" or "Verify a Physician" tool on their main websites. This permits the general public to inspect a doctor's status, expiration date, and any disciplinary actions.
